|
Related Party Transactions (Narrative) (Details) - eSite Analytics, Inc. [Member] - USD ($)
$ in Thousands
|1 Months Ended
|12 Months Ended
|
Sep. 24, 2020
|
Nov. 30, 2019
|
Dec. 31, 2017
|
Dec. 31, 2019
|
Mar. 31, 2019
|Notes receivable non current
|$ 200
|$ 750
|$ 573
|$ 200
|Related parties, notes receivable periodic payments
|$ 60
|Related parties, notes receivable term
|3 years
|Related party, interest rate on notes receivable
|5.50%
|Related parties, Notes Receivable maturity date
|Sep. 30, 2022
|Related party transaction, other income, net
|$ 750
|X
- Definition
+ References
Notes Receivable Related Parties Maturity Date
+ Details
No definition available.
|X
- Definition
+ References
Notes Receivable Related Parties Periodic Payments
+ Details
No definition available.
|X
- Definition
+ References
Notes Receivable Related Parties Term
+ Details
No definition available.
|X
- Definition
+ References
Amounts due from parties associated with the reporting entity as evidenced by a written promise to pay, due after 1 year (or 1 business cycle).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Reflects the sum of all other revenue and income realized from sales and other transactions (excluding transactions that are eliminated in consolidated or combined financial statements) with related party during the period.
+ Details
No definition available.
|X
- Definition
+ References
Identify the stated interest rate per the agreement, for example, leasing and debt arrangements between related parties.
+ Details
No definition available.
|X
- Details